Belarus stripped of Ice Hockey World Championship over political concerns

Alexander Lukashenko has actually endured multiple waves of awful information lately, brushing away international pariahdom like water off a duck’s back.

Monday night’s decision to remove the hockey-mad tyrannical of the legal rights to co-host this year’s world championships will likely have actually hit him hard.

Announcing the information on its site, the International Ice Hockey Foundation claimed the choice to move the championships away from Belarus was to “safety and security worries”.

The less philanthropic will have kept in mind the readiness with which the structure’s president Rene Fasel travelled to Minsk much less than a week earlier– as well as the subsequent hazards of main sponsors to take out.

” It is a really regrettable point to need to eliminate the Minsk/Riga co-hosting quote,” Mr Fasel is estimated as saying in the statement. “While the Council really feels that the World Championship should not be used for political promotion … organizing this event in Minsk would not be proper when there are larger problems to handle.”

The world championships, which are due to start on 19 May as well as proceed till 6 June, may currently be played out entirely in Latvia, the other co-host country. The Baltic state had suggested it was unwilling to share a phase with Mr Lukashenko adhering to a withering suppression that followed contested elections in August.

The Latvians were later participated in their protest– perhaps extra persuasively– by basic enrollers Nivea as well as Skoda. In a Twitter statement on Saturday, the Czech cars and truck maker said it would withdraw from funding the event if Belarus was verified as a co-host.

” We’ve been a pleased partner to the World Championship for 28 years,” the statement reviewed. “But we also appreciate & & promote all civils rights.”

The move to not utilize Belarus as a co-host denies Lukashenko of a global stage to host the largest worldwide occasion prepared in the nation considering that he claimed triumph in the contested political elections.

Belarusian opposition numbers had been calling for the nation to be removed of tournament hosting civil liberties due to a suppression on protesters following the ballot.

Belarusian opposition leader Sviatlana Tsikhanouskaya welcomed the choice, saying it was the result of lobbying.

” This is a success for each Belarusian that understands that hockey is a video game and Belarusians are not planning to play with offenders,” she composed on social media. “This is our common success.”

In the five months considering that August’s challenged political elections, Belarus has seen greater than 30,000 approximate arrests, a thousand cases of torment, and also at the very least five eliminated.

The International Olympic Committee (IOC) last month outlawed Lukashenko from attending the Olympic Games as head of his country’s National Olympic Committee (NOC), stating the Belarusian authorities had actually not appropriately secured athletes from political discrimination.
